Protecting Your Confidentiality: Understanding the Risks of Leaving Printed Documents Unattended

In the bustling world of offices, businesses, and even homes, it’s not uncommon to see piles of printed documents scattered around, sometimes left unattended for various reasons. While it might seem harmless, leaving printed documents unattended can lead to significant risks, ranging from data breaches to privacy violations. In this article, we’ll delve into the potential dangers associated with neglecting printed documents and discuss steps to mitigate these risks.

The Perceived Harmlessness of Unattended Documents:

It’s easy to underestimate the risks associated with leaving printed documents unattended. After all, many of us assume that our workspace is a safe environment. However, several risks should be considered:

  1. Unauthorized Access: Unattended documents can be easily accessed by anyone passing by, including colleagues, clients, visitors, or cleaning staff. This poses a significant risk if the documents contain sensitive or confidential information.

  2. Data Breaches: Leaving printed documents unattended can lead to data breaches if someone with malicious intent gains access to confidential information. This could result in financial losses, legal consequences, and damage to your reputation.

  3. Privacy Violations: Unattended documents may include personal or sensitive information about individuals. Breaching their privacy by exposing such documents can have legal and ethical ramifications.

  4. Loss or Misplacement: Unattended documents are more likely to be misplaced or lost, causing inconvenience, delays, and potential data loss.

Mitigating the Risks:

To protect your information and minimize the risks associated with leaving printed documents unattended, consider these strategies:

  1. Clear Desk Policy:

    Implement a clear desk policy in your workplace, encouraging employees to secure or store printed documents when not in use. Make it a part of your office culture to keep workstations tidy and organized.

  2. Lockable Storage:

    Provide lockable filing cabinets or storage options where employees can secure sensitive documents when they are not actively working on them.

  3. Secure Printing:

    Implement secure printing solutions that require users to authenticate themselves before documents are printed. This helps prevent unauthorized access to sensitive documents at the printer.

  4. Document Disposal:

    Establish secure document disposal practices, including shredding sensitive documents before disposal. Place secure shredders in easily accessible locations.

  5. Education and Training:

    Educate employees about the risks of leaving documents unattended and the importance of data security. Provide training on best practices for handling printed materials.

  6. Digital Alternatives:

    Encourage the use of digital documents whenever possible. Digital files can be password-protected, encrypted, and stored securely, reducing the need for physical prints.

  7. Restricted Access Areas:

    Limit access to areas where printed documents are kept, such as file rooms or print stations, to authorized personnel only.

  8. Visitor and Vendor Policies:

    Ensure that visitors, vendors, and contractors are aware of your document security policies and adhere to them when on your premises.
